What Is the Systems Gap in MSME Consulting?
The systems gap is the difference between what your business could achieve and what it actually delivers — caused entirely by the absence of documented processes, clear accountability structures and consistent reporting.
Here is how it typically looks in an Indian MSME:
- The founder is involved in every decision — approvals, vendor calls, customer complaints, hiring
- There are no written SOPs — everything runs on tribal knowledge
- Roles exist but accountabilities do not — nobody owns outcomes
- Reporting is verbal or WhatsApp-based — there is no real visibility
- Growth has stalled — not because of market or product, but because the business cannot handle more volume
Sound familiar? This is the reality for the majority of India’s 6.5 crore MSMEs. Good MSME consulting does not add more strategy on top of this — it fixes the foundation first.
The Founder Trap — The Real MSME Consulting Challenge
When a business starts, the founder doing everything makes sense. There are no resources, no team, no budget. The founder’s involvement is what keeps the business alive.
But as the business grows, this becomes the biggest bottleneck. The founder who once saved the business now prevents it from scaling. Every decision waits for them. Every problem escalates to them. Every process lives in their head.
This is what we call the Founder Trap — and it is the most common reason Indian MSMEs plateau between ₹2 crore and ₹15 crore in revenue and never break through. Effective MSME consulting starts by identifying and dismantling this trap.
Why Strategy Alone Does Not Work
Most consultants respond to this problem with strategy. They build growth plans, market entry frameworks and product roadmaps. And then they leave.
But strategy without systems is just a document. If the business has no accountability structure, no reporting hierarchy and no process documentation — even the best strategy will fail in execution.
The real MSME consulting intervention is not strategic. It is operational. It is building the systems that allow the business to execute strategy consistently, without the founder being present at every step.
The Four Systems Every MSME Needs
Based on SBC’s MSME consulting work with founders across Gujarat and India through the GAP360™ framework, we have identified four core systems that separate growing businesses from stuck ones:
1. Process Documentation
Every repeatable activity in your business — production, sales, hiring, customer service — needs a written Standard Operating Procedure. Without documentation, every person does things differently and quality becomes inconsistent. This is the first thing SBC’s MSME consulting practice addresses.
2. Accountability Framework
Every person in your organisation needs a clear KRA and KPI. Not a job description — an accountability framework. What does this person own? What does success look like? How is it measured and reviewed?
3. Reporting Structure
A three-tier reporting hierarchy — floor/executive → manager → founder — with weekly review cadences and a management dashboard gives you real-time visibility without requiring you to be present everywhere. You manage by exception, not by involvement.
4. Review Cadence
Systems only work if they are reviewed. A weekly operations review, monthly performance review and quarterly strategic review — each with a fixed agenda, fixed attendees and documented actions — ensures the systems are being followed and course corrections happen fast.
